网友您好, 请在下方输入框内输入要搜索的题目:

题目内容 (请给出正确答案)

关于红黑树和AVL树,以下哪种说法不正确()

A.两者都属于自平衡二叉树

B.两者查找,插入,删除的时间复杂度相同

C.包含n个内部节点的红黑树的高度是O(log(n))

D.JDK的TreeMap是一个AVL的实现


参考答案

更多 “ 关于红黑树和AVL树,以下哪种说法不正确()A.两者都属于自平衡二叉树B.两者查找,插入,删除的时间复杂度相同C.包含n个内部节点的红黑树的高度是O(log(n))D.JDK的TreeMap是一个AVL的实现 ” 相关考题
考题 建堆是将所有元素按照初始顺序填充到一个()中。 A.二叉树B.平衡二叉树C.红黑树D.完全二叉树

考题 关于AVL(平衡二叉树),下列说法错误的是()。A.左子树与右子树高度差最多为1 B.插入操作的时间复杂度为0(logn) C.平衡二叉树是二叉排序树中的一种 D.使用平衡二叉树的目的是为了节省空间

考题 10、若关键字的输入序列为20,9,2 ,11,13,30,22,16,17,15,18,10。 (1)试从空树开始顺序输入各关键字建立平衡二叉树。画出每次插入时二叉树的形态,若需要平衡化旋转则做旋转并注明旋转的类型; (2)计算该平衡二叉搜索树在等概率下的查找成功的平均查找长度; (3)基于上面建树的结果,画出从树中删除22,删除2,删除10与9后树的形态和旋转类型。

考题 使用二叉线索树的目的是便于()。A.二叉树中结点的插入与删除B.在二叉树中查找双亲C.确定二叉树的高度D.查找一个结点的前趋和后继

考题 引入线索二叉树的目的是()A.加快查找指定遍历过程中结点的直接前驱和直接后继B.为了能在二叉树中方便地插入和删除结点C.为了方便找到结点的双亲D.使二叉树遍历结果唯一

考题 引入线索二叉树的目的是()。A.加速查找结点的前驱或后继的速度B.为了能在二叉树中方便插入和删除C.为了能方便找到双亲D.使二叉树的遍历结果唯一

考题 15、数据库索引经常使用B+树。以下关于B+树的描述,错误的是哪一项?()A.B+树的插入、删除可以保证其平衡性B.与二叉树相比,B+树更利于降低高度C.B+树能够支持顺序查找D.B+树空间复杂度低于B树

考题 1、引入线索二叉树的目的是()A.加快查找指定遍历过程中结点的直接前驱和直接后继B.为了能在二叉树中方便地插入和删除结点C.为了方便找到结点的双亲D.使二叉树遍历结果唯一

考题 2、对于AVL树说法正确的是A.AVL树是一棵二叉查找树B.AVL树是一棵完全二叉树C.AVL树是一棵满二叉树D.以上说法都不正确